I am happy to share that “Long Road Home,” made with exchanged blocks is signed, sealed, and delivered, or rather pieced, quilted, and bound.
I used a gold Magnifico polyester thread to quilt the Double Plume pantograph designed by Keryn Emmerson. Double Plume is one of my go-to quilting designs for Civil War style quilts. It feels great to transfer this quilt from a project box to the quilt rack in our bedroom. I am keeping it handy for extra warmth on chilly early spring evenings.
